Background technique
Soft package lithium battery is the third generation power lithium battery to grow up on the basis of original steel shell, aluminum hull, electric battery with plastic case Pond, it is lighter, thinner with it, have extended cycle life, have a safety feature, energy density is high, discharge platform is stable, power-performance is outstanding, The advantages such as environment friendly and pollution-free, and it is widely used in electric bicycle, battery-operated motor cycle, electric car, electric tool, electronic object for appreciation The spare ups power of tool, solar photovoltaic generation system, wind generator system, mobile communication base station, large server, emergency are shone The multiple fields such as bright, Portable mobile power source and mine safety appliance.In the production process of soft package lithium battery, the surface of battery core holds It is easily scratched to metal or dust, is also easy to seriously affect the quality of product, to be reduced yields by electrolyte contamination, mentioned High production cost, it is therefore desirable to lithium battery be given to carry out pad pasting.

Specific embodiment
The utility model provides a kind of coating machine, for make the purpose of this utility model, technical solution and effect it is clearer, It is clear, the utility model is further described below.It should be appreciated that specific embodiment described herein is only used to solve The utility model is released, is not used to limit the utility model.
Referring to Fig. 1, the utility model discloses a kind of coating machines, wherein including the charging drawstring 101 for feeding, The charging drawstring 101 is connect with duplex manipulator 102, and the charging drawstring 101 is in immediately below duplex manipulator 102, is led to Lithium battery on the crawl of the duplex manipulator 102 charging drawstring is crossed, and lithium battery is gone into transfer drawstring 103 by locating platform One end, after lithium battery is sent to the other end by transfer drawstring 103, duplex manipulator draws battery and is sent to power transmission pond manipulator After 104 stations etc. are to be corrected, then by lithium battery by passing through 109 coating of rubber roller mechanism after battery guide mechanism 108;Web-like Maylay film is sent to Yi Mo mechanism 107 by drawing membrane cut mechanism 105 to be cut into sheet, and by the absorption of film adsorption mechanism 106, Sheet Maylay film is moved on to rubber roller mechanism 109 by Yi Mo mechanism 107, and battery machine hand 110 is drawn to take away after battery is put on platform, Battery is drawn by discharging manipulator 111 again to be put on discharging drawstring 112.The schematic diagram of each equipment mechanism described in the utility model As shown in figs. 2-12.
Further, the coating machine, wherein it further include Automatic change film mechanism 113, the Automatic change film mechanism 113 It is connect with membrane cut mechanism 105 is drawn, setting is being drawn right above membrane cut mechanism.The Automatic change film mechanism is as shown in figure 13.
Further, the coating machine, wherein further include correction manipulator 114, the correction manipulator 114 is arranged At transfer drawstring 103, it is arranged above power transmission pond manipulator 104, the lithium battery on transfer drawstring 103 is corrected.Institute It is as shown in figure 14 to state correction manipulator.
Further, the coating machine, wherein further include rear platform 115, pass through the temporarily electric discharge of rear platform 115 Pond.The rear platform is as shown in figure 15.
Further, the coating machine is as shown in figure 16 the enlarged diagram of the draw cut film device, wherein institute Stating draw cut film device 105 includes cutter 501, and Maylay film is sent at cutter 501, by cutter 501 to web-like Maylay film Sliced film, 501 side of cutter are connected with the first sliding block 502, and first sliding block 502 is connected with driving device 503, It drives the first sliding block 502 to move up and down by the driving device 503, cutter 501 can be made to carry out separating with sheet Maylay film
Further, the coating machine, wherein the cutter 501 includes upper cutter 504 and lower cutter 505, described Lower cutter 505 is connect with first sliding block 502, drives lower cutter 505 to carry out on upper cutter 504 by the first sliding block 502 It is mobile, it carries out cutting film with upper cutter 504 or divides film.
Further, the coating machine, wherein 501 rear of cutter is equipped with the second sliding block 506, the upper cutter 504 connect with second sliding block 506, lead to the upper cutter 504 and slide on second sliding block 506, to Maylay film into The back-shaped cutting of row.
Further, the coating machine, as shown in figure 17, for the enlarged diagram of the correction manipulator, wherein institute Stating correction manipulator 114 includes pedestal 1141, and the pedestal 1141 is equipped with sucker 1142, and the sucker 1142 is for adsorbing lithium Battery is equipped with manipulator 1143 above sucker 1142, can be connect by the manipulator 1143 with lithium battery, the manipulator 1143 connect with turntable 1144, drive manipulator 1143 to rotate by turntable 1144, are corrected to lithium battery.
Further, the coating machine, wherein location hole 1145, the turntable are additionally provided on the manipulator 1143 1144 bottom ends are equipped with corresponding locating piece 1146, and the locating piece 1146 is connect with location hole 1145 to be positioned.
Further, the coating machine, wherein 1144 top of turntable is connected with connecting plate 1147, the connection Plate 1147 is connect with third sliding block 1148, and the connecting plate 1147 can move on third sliding block 1148, drives the turntable 1144 move up and down, and the third sliding block 1148 is connect with the second driving device.
The utility model discloses a kind of coating machine, lithium battery and Maylay film can be transmitted, and to lithium battery It discharges after carrying out coating processing, specific operating process is, including the charging drawstring for feeding, the charging drawstring takes with after Expect manipulator connection, lithium battery is grabbed by the rear reclaimer robot, and by transfer drawstring, lithium battery is sent to power transmission Pond mechanism, Maylay film are sent to Yi Mo mechanism, the power transmission pond by drawing membrane cut mechanism cutting, and by film adsorption mechanism absorption Lithium battery is sent to Yi Mo mechanism and connect with Maylay film by mechanism, and is sent into guide roll mechanism and rubber-surfaced roll mechanism progress coating Afterwards, by drawing battery means to pull out, the lithium battery that discharging manipulator crawl is coated with Maylay film is removed by discharging drawstring, and It and between, further include Huan Mo mechanism, the Huan Mo mechanism is connect with membrane cut mechanism is drawn, and is replaced in time by Huan Mo mechanism Maylay film, and further include that correction manipulator is corrected lithium battery, it ensure that coating efficiency.
Specifically, the draw cut film device, wherein including cutter, Maylay film is sent to cutter, passes through cutter pair Lithium battery carries out cutting film, and the cutter side is connected with the first sliding block, and first sliding block is connected with first driving device, passes through The first driving device drives the first sliding block to move up and down, and cutter can be made to be separated with Maylay film.The cutter includes Upper cutter and lower cutter, the lower cutter are connect with first sliding block, drive lower cutter on upper cutter by the first sliding block It is moved, carry out cutting film with upper cutter or divides film.The cutter rear is equipped with the second sliding block, the upper cutter and described second Sliding block connection, leads to the upper cutter and slides on second sliding block, carries out back-shaped cutting to Maylay film.In the upper cutter On be provided with block, Maylay film is limited by the block, the first driving device be driving cylinder.The drive Cylinder of taking offence is equipped with speed control valve, controls the running speed of the driving cylinder, is controlled accordingly cutter.
Further, the correction manipulator, wherein the manipulator be equipped with connecting hole, by the connecting hole with Lithium battery is attached.Location hole is additionally provided on the manipulator, the turntable bottom end is equipped with corresponding locating piece, the positioning Block connect with location hole and is positioned.The turntable top is connected with connecting plate, and the connecting plate is connect with third sliding block, described Connecting plate can move on third sliding block, and the turntable is driven to move up and down.Wherein, the sliding block and the second driving device connect It connects.Second driving device is driving cylinder.
